Output 0fbe3042de731cb29fa68985f41714f455507e55ac5313a8eadb8f1d24c3d14c:1

value
185311460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 499accb01a8ea6e3ef875074b4af9a84b2aed50e OP_EQUAL
address
38QChD73hUXDQ2hs9Ujyn51N5qRQPnrsBH
transaction
0fbe3042de731cb29fa68985f41714f455507e55ac5313a8eadb8f1d24c3d14c
confirmations
136585
spent
true